High-Tc superconductor (HTS) has been expected as a current lead between a low Tc superconductor and a power supply for a large-scale superconducting magnet system because of its advantages of a low heat load to a cryogenic system and a high transfer current density. Bi2212 bulk superconductor is a candidate material for this kind of current lead. To design a current lead using HTS, we investigated a thermal contraction, Young's modulus, and compressive strength of a Bi2212 bulk which was prepared by a diffusion process. A method of reinforcement of the bulk using a glass-epoxy was also considered and confirmed its effectiveness.
